The FV Fahrnau 1921 eV is a German football club based in the suburb Fahrnau of Baden-Württemberg City Schopfheim in Lörrach district .

history

Founded until World War II

The first soccer games took place in Fahrnau even before the club was founded, but the First World War thwarted the plan. After the end of the war, on June 6, 1921, an association was founded with the FV. From autumn of the same year the club was able to take part in the association games. After the championship in the C-class in 1928 the championship in the B-class was also successful, and through victories in the promotion games, you also got into the A-class . In 1932, the championship in the A-class and promotion to the district class followed . This was followed by the championship in 1935, which enabled another promotion to the district class . After the 1938/39 season, they were promoted to the then second-class South Baden regional league . The rest of the game except for the youth teams fell victim to the outbreak of World War II .

post war period

After the end of the war, the Sportfreunde Fahrnau association was re-established on June 30, 1946. For the 1946/47 season , the club then rose to the then second- class upper class South Baden . With 19:17 points, the team placed fourth in the season south, with which the team just made the cut to be able to play in the next season after the reduction of the division. From the next season the league was called Landesliga Südbaden again, but this time the club had to relegate again with 7:37 points. After the possibility of several clubs per location was given again, the FV was founded after almost four years from the large club. The club was given its old name back in June 1950.

Crash down to the lowest division

In 1951, it was finally promoted to the 2nd amateur league, in which the club was based until 1955, but then had to relegate to the A-class . After many years in the class, the club finally had to relegate to the B-class in 1968 . The team was to spend a few years here again until it should be enough for promotion to the A-class in the 1974/75 season . But after the 1976/77 season, things went back down to the B-Class . After the 1978/79 season, however, the championship and thus promotion to the newly introduced district league succeeded here again . After one season, however, the relegation to the district league A was again . Another season later, there was even further relegation to the district league B.

Status as elevator team to this day

After a turbulent 1980s with numerous changes in the board of directors, the qualification for the promotion round for the district league A finally succeeded as second in the table, which was then also successfully completed in the end. After a year, however, the relegation back to the district league B was due again. The next championship should then be waiting until the 1997/98 season. This league could be held in the following season. The time here should then last until the 2002/03 season, after which the FV had to relegate. With 67 points, after the 2005/06 season, with 67 points, the championship in the district league B succeeded again. In the following years, the relegation battle was actually on in the season. Only later could you establish yourself in the upper midfield. After the 2011/12 season finally won the championship with 55 points in the district league A. In the district league, relegation could then be just secured with 32 points. After another season in which the league was barely held, it then went down again after the 2014/15 season with 19 points as bottom of the table. In the district league A, it was then no longer enough for the very front, after the 2017/18 season the club even had to go into relegation, at the end of which you then go back to the district league after a return game against the second team of SV 08 Laufenburg B had to dismount. After finishing second with only one point behind the champions in the 2018/19 season, they were able to qualify again for the promotion relegation. Here, however, the TuS Binzen failed . Thus the club still plays in the district league B today.
